Housing costs in Bowden?
A typical home costs $121,600, which is 64.0% less expensive than the national average of $338,100 and 13.0% less expensive than the average West Virginia home, at $139,700. Renting a two-bedroom unit in Bowden costs $760 per month, which is 46.9% cheaper than the national average of $1,430 and 13.2% cheaper than the state average of $860.
